One cubic centimeter of a typical cumulus cloud contains 320 water drops, which have a typical radius of 10 μm. (a) How many cubic meters of water are in a cylindrical cumulus cloud of height 2.8 km and radius 0.9 km ? (b) How many 1-liter pop bottles would that water fill? (c) Water has a density of 1000 kg/m3. How much mass does the water in the cloud have? (a) Number Units (b) Number Units (c) Number Units
